About this House
Charming Cottage Minutes from Historic Downtown St. Augustine! Step into timeless charm with this beautifully maintained 3-bedroom, 1-bath cottage, ideally located just minutes from the heart of Historic Downtown St. Augustine. Blending classic character with modern comfort, this move-in-ready home features rich dark wood floors, updated appliances, and a smart, efficient layout that maximizes every inch of space. Enjoy the bright and inviting sunroom perfect for relaxing or entertaining along with open-concept living areas that feel both cozy and spacious. The home boasts a stylish metal roof, classic wood siding, and updated windows that add to its curb appeal and energy efficiency. Out back, you'll find a fully fenced yard offering endless possibilities and simply enjoy the tranquil, private setting. A large storage shed provides plenty of room for tools, bikes, or beach gear. If you're seeking a full-time residence,this charming cottage is a rare find in an unbeatable location.
